Story
A high schooler confronts an intimidating, ghastly creature while facing his family’s high academic expectations. As the pressure becomes overwhelming, Angel starts a dangerous path towards relief, rather than asking his loved ones for help.
Why we made it
Peppermint Spiral is the second short that was made in collaboration with animation non-profit Exceptional Minds and with the support of Nickelodeon Paramount Animation. Our Toronto classroom has crafted an incredibly powerful and thrilling short addressing an issue personally impacting them: mental health. Not only is Peppermint Spiral a powerful story of brotherhood and how difficult it can be to ask loved ones for help, Reel Start students were also able to portray the ongoing pressure that modern teens face and how these high expectations can become a detriment to their mental health.
